This is only the second time in my reading career I've given up on a book only 2 hours in, here is my criticism, I'm sure some people will enjoy it but not for fans of real scifi.

This is more of a mystery & conspiracy story with a splash of "who done it" and not really science fiction. The conspiracy happens in a psuedo scifi environment but this is not science fiction, this is a story about people doing people things. The book feels like it was written for teenagers, the ships malfunctions are very obviously sabotage from the start and the reader is just waiting for the characters to catchup but there is no sense of urgency and the main character seems limp and timid almost like a guy at his corporate accounting job with no real authority. The narrator (perhaps directed to do so) has a habit of pronouncing all the spanish names like you would in a spanish speaking country heavily rolling the R's and J becomes H, you know what I mean. This is fairly odd and jaring, there are memes about this kind of speech, I've only ever seen people on TV (usually the news) talk like this and it always comes across cringey. Overall I guess cringey is the best way to describe the entire thing, at least the 2 hours I've listened to so far. Anyways, I'm going back to Expeditionary Force for some good quality scifi! I'll leave this book for the people who enjoy mystery/conspiracy nonsense.

TLDR: book is cringe, 2 hours in and is more of a mystery/conspiracy than a scifi, the book seems more people focused than plot focused. If you enjoy mystery/conspiracy perhaps you will enjoy this more than I did.

I read the first 3 Ixan books, the 4 Mech War books, and then Capital Star Ship. Capital Star Ship certainly is more political than the other 7 books of this universe but after finishing the book I couldn't tell you what the political stance of the Author is which tells me it was delivered in a way that was fairly neutral and intelligent. Some reviewers felt Husher (MC) is supposed to be Trump but that's totally wrong. For anyone that's read Mech Wars you'd know Husher actually leans liberal and even got made fun of for that. The Author takes jabs at both extreme sides of the political spectrum in a way that is relatable to todays modern politcal madness (on both sides). This is not a right-wing or left-wing book. It's written in a mostly neutral manner and the author takes turns pointing out how each side takes things too far with their extreme ideologies. If you read this and felt your political views were attacked you may be an extremist yourself and I'd suggest you take a breath and finish the series. Personally I'm politcally center right and I agree with the jabs the Author took at the extreme right as well as left so please don't pass on this book because you're scared it will be too woke or too right wing, it's neither! Okay now on to the ACTUAL REVIEW: Narration is outstanding, Hushers gotten a little soft in book 4 but he's doing his best. We get tons of space battles that are long and action packed! Readers of Scott Bartlett will know Scott is known for books that are easy to read, easy to follow, and action packed. Scott's books don't have too many plot twists & turns or earthbreaking info dumps but there are a few and they're nicely done. Those looking for super deep character development or a crazy deep dive into the tech may not find it here. What you get here is an entertaining military scifi book that's a lot of fun.

Edit, I've now finished the entire Ixan Universe book series (all 6 books plus the 4 Mech War books) and I very much enjoyed all of it. The narration is first class and all of it was extremely well done. I look forward to reading (listening) to more of Scotts books.

I read this after reading book 4 of the Ixan series (Capital Starship) and I felt it was perfectly timed since the characters of Mech Wars play a major part in book 5 of the Ixan series (Pride of the Fleet) but you can read Mech Wars as a stand alone if you wish though I would not suggest you read the Ixan books without Mech Wars in between the two trilogies. The narration is outstanding and the story is very action packed with long space battles that really feel like you're in the action! Another reviewer wrote this is great for fans of Halo, Mass Effect, or other sci fi games. The story isn't crazy deep nor are there great reveals or plot twists but the story is easy to follow and there are TONS of battles that are action packed and really awesome! I see some viewers felt the book was too political but as far as scifi goes this book is not political at all and after reading it I couldn't guess the Authors political stance so I feel the few bits of politics here and there were well delivered, the last 3 books of the Ixan universe do get fairly political but still manage to tow the line in a balanced way. I've read 9 books by this Author and I find them all easy to follow and very entertaining. Anyone who reads scifi for fun & entertainment should like this series. Scifi elitist or those looking for serous depth may not enjoy the read as much.
